How long to leave hair mask on? This is a question that a lot of people have, and the answer can vary. Typically, you want to leave a hair mask on for about 20 minutes. However, if your hair is really dry, you may want to leave it on for up to 30 minutes.

Should I shampoo after hair mask?
When it comes to hair masks, there are a few different schools of thought on whether or not to shampoo afterwards. Some people believe that shampooing will remove the beneficial ingredients from the hair mask. Others believe that shampooing is necessary to remove any residue from the mask and to leave the hair feeling clean and light. So, which is the right approach?
The truth is that there is no one right answer to this question. It all depends on your own hair type and what ingredients are in the hair mask. If your hair mask contains heavy oils or butters, it is probably best to shampoo afterwards to remove any excess oil. However, if your hair mask contains light, water-based ingredients, you may not need to shampoo.
Ultimately, it is up to you to decide whether or not to shampoo after a hair mask. If you are unsure, it is always best to err on the side of caution and shampoo your hair. This will help ensure that your hair is clean and free of any residue from the mask.

Do you put hair mask on wet or dry hair?
Whether you put hair mask on wet or dry hair really depends on the mask itself. Some masks need to be applied to wet hair, while others can be applied to either wet or dry hair. If you’re not sure, it’s best to read the instructions on the back of the mask’s packaging.
However, in general, it’s usually best to apply hair masks to wet hair. This is because wet hair is more receptive to the ingredients in the mask, and it will be easier to distribute the mask evenly throughout your hair.
If you have very dry hair, you may want to apply the mask to dry hair instead. This will help to seal in the moisture and will give your hair a bit of a shine.
